The Rise of Medical Tourism in Turkey

Turkey’s foray into medical tourism began in the early 2000s, gaining momentum over the past two decades. The country’s strategic position between Europe and Asia, coupled with its advancements in medical technology and highly qualified healthcare professionals, has positioned Turkey as a prime destination for medical tourists.

In 2021 alone, Turkey generated $1.05 billion from medical tourism, with 642,000 people visiting the country for medical services. This surge is largely due to the country’s offering of high-quality clinics at competitive prices compared to Western Europe. Additionally, Turkey’s straightforward visa procedures and the ability to schedule operations quickly have further boosted its appeal.

Popular Medical Procedures

Turkey offers a wide range of medical procedures, attracting tourists looking for various treatments. Some of the most commonly sought-after procedures include:

  • Hair Transplantation: Known for its advanced techniques and experienced surgeons, Turkey has become a leading destination for hair transplant surgeries. The cost-effective treatments and high success rates draw thousands of patients annually.
  • Cosmetic Surgery: Procedures such as rhinoplasty, breast augmentation, and liposuction are popular among medical tourists. The combination of skilled plastic surgeons and state-of-the-art facilities ensures high satisfaction rates.
  • Dental Treatments: Cosmetic dentistry, including veneers, implants, and teeth whitening, is another major attraction. Turkey offers top-notch dental care at a fraction of the cost in Western countries.
  • Eye Surgery: LASIK and other corrective eye surgeries are performed using the latest technology, attracting patients seeking reliable and affordable vision correction.

Why Turkey?

Several factors contribute to Turkey’s popularity as a medical tourism destination:

  • High-Quality Healthcare: Turkey’s hospitals and clinics are equipped with the latest medical technology and staffed by highly trained professionals. Many facilities are accredited by international organizations, ensuring compliance with global healthcare standards.
  • Affordability: Medical procedures in Turkey are significantly cheaper than in Europe and the United States. Patients can save up to 70% on treatments without compromising on quality.
  • Convenient Location: Situated at the crossroads of Europe and Asia, Turkey is easily accessible from various parts of the world. Major cities like Istanbul, Ankara, and Izmir have international airports with frequent flights.
  • Tourist Attractions: Combining medical treatments with leisure, patients can explore Turkey’s rich cultural heritage, stunning landscapes, and vibrant cities. This unique blend of healthcare and tourism enhances the overall experience.

Key Destinations for Medical Tourism

Turkey’s medical tourism industry is centered in several key cities, each offering specialized services and unique attractions:

  • Istanbul: As the largest city in Turkey, Istanbul is the epicenter of medical tourism. The city boasts numerous world-class hospitals and clinics, providing a wide range of medical services. Patients can also enjoy Istanbul’s historical sites, bustling bazaars, and diverse culinary scene.
  • Ankara: The capital city is home to several renowned medical institutions known for their advanced technology and expert staff. Ankara’s central location and cultural attractions make it a convenient choice for medical tourists.
  • Antalya: Famous for its beautiful beaches and luxurious resorts, Antalya also offers top-tier medical facilities. The city’s pleasant climate and scenic beauty provide a relaxing environment for recovery.
  • Izmir: This coastal city is known for its excellent healthcare services and picturesque surroundings. Izmir’s modern hospitals and clinics, along with its rich history and vibrant nightlife, attract numerous medical tourists.

Visa and Travel Information

Turkey has streamlined its visa procedures to facilitate the influx of medical tourists. Most foreign nationals can obtain an eVisa online, allowing for a stay of up to 90 days. The visa process is straightforward, and applicants typically receive approval within a few days.

Traveling to Turkey is convenient, with direct flights available from many major cities worldwide. Turkey’s well-connected transportation network ensures easy access to medical facilities across the country. Patients can also take advantage of medical tourism packages that include accommodation, transfers, and guided tours.

Practical Tips for Medical Tourists

To ensure a smooth and successful medical tourism experience in Turkey, consider the following tips:

  • Research and Choose Reputable Clinics: Thoroughly research clinics and hospitals, checking their credentials, reviews, and accreditation. Opt for facilities with a proven track record of success.
  • Consult with Your Doctor: Before traveling, consult with your local healthcare provider to discuss your medical needs and ensure you are fit for travel.
  • Plan Your Trip: Organize your travel and accommodation in advance, and consider booking medical tourism packages that include additional services like airport transfers and guided tours.
  • Understand the Costs: Be clear about the costs involved, including treatment, travel, accommodation, and any additional expenses. Ensure you have adequate funds or insurance coverage.
  • Post-Treatment Care: Plan for post-treatment care and recovery time. Follow your doctor’s advice and take advantage of the relaxing environments available in Turkey to aid your recovery.
